Croatia - Fresh Surface Water Abstraction in Mining and Quarrying Sector
Since 2014, Croatia Fresh Surface Water Abstraction in Mining and Quarrying Sector was up 1.3%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 12 comparing other countries in Fresh Surface Water Abstraction in Mining and Quarrying Sector at 0.64 Cubic Meters Per Capita. Croatia is overtaken by Finland, which was number 11 at 0.98 Cubic Meters Per Capita and is followed by Turkey at 0.47 Cubic Meters Per Capita. Lithuania topped the ranking with 5.53 Cubic Meters Per Capita in 2019, that is an increase of 5.3% versus 2018. Macedonia, Germany and Latvia resp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. France recorded the best 5 years average growth at +30.2% per year, while Denmark witnessed the worst performance at -24.2% per year.
